How much do public health program manager jobs pay per year?

As of Sep 6, 2026, the average yearly pay for public health program manager in Austin, TX is $106,516.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$78,800.00 and $131,300.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What does a public health program manager do?

A Public Health Program Manager oversees the planning, implementation, and evaluation of public health programs. They coordinate with stakeholders, manage budgets, and ensure compliance with public health regulations. Their role involves analyzing data, assessing community needs, and developing strategies to improve health outcomes. Strong leadership and communication skills are essential for managing teams and partnerships.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a public health program manager?

To thrive as a Public Health Program Manager, you need expertise in program planning, evaluation, and public health principles, usually supported by a relevant degree such as an MPH. Experience with data analysis tools, project management software, and familiarity with public health reporting systems is common. Strong leadership, communication, and problem-solving skills help drive effective teams and stakeholder collaboration. These abilities are vital for developing impactful programs, meeting public health goals, and adapting to evolving community needs.

What are the typical challenges a public health program manager may face in their role?

Public Health Program Managers often navigate complex challenges, such as coordinating across multiple agencies, managing limited resources, and responding to changing public health priorities. They may also face difficulties in measuring program effectiveness due to data limitations and ensuring community engagement and buy-in. Success in the role requires creative problem-solving, strong communication, and the ability to adapt quickly to new regulations or public health threats. By staying flexible and collaborative, Program Managers can overcome these challenges and positively impact community health outcomes.

Who We Are:
Our story began in 2011 when a group of office workers at a major logistics company in Chicago had a lunch problem. Nearby options were limited and the team was spending too much time and money traveling to their favorite restaurants. They had an idea: bring Chicago’s local restaurant culture inside the office to sell food.  It was an immediate hit. When they discovered people from other companies sneaking into their office, they knew they were on to something.
Fooda pioneered the concept of rotating popup restaurants inside offices. Today, we operate in 60 cities with over 100 million meals served and continue to grow rapidly.
Powered by technology and a network of 1500+ restaurants, we feed hungry people at work through a platform of unique food programs located within companies, office buildings, hospitals, schools, distribution centers, and more. At Fooda, we believe a workplace food program should be something employees love and look forward to every day.
 

Position Overview:

The Program Manager is the dedicated leader responsible for the success of Fooda’s largest and most strategic client partnerships. This role owns the day-to-day operations across a portfolio of clients and locations, while playing a key role in strengthening the relationship, driving account growth, and ensuring an exceptional experience for clients and consumers.

This is a highly visible, hands-on role that blends operational oversight, stakeholder coordination, and data-driven decision-making. You’ll be accountable for execution across locations and driving value through strategic insights and collaboration. You won’t just manage the account; you’ll help shape its long-term success. This role will require onsite presence in Temple, TX or Hutto, TX Monday-Friday and 9AM - 5PM.


What You’ll Be Doing:

  • Own the operational performance of your portfolio of locations.
  • Serve as the primary day-to-day contact for client needs, ensuring proactive communication, timely execution, and high satisfaction.
  • Coordinate, prepare, and organize Quarterly Business Reviews working closely with internal and external stakeholders to ensure alignment, share insights, and support long-term goals.
  • Analyze and track key operational and usage metrics to identify trends, risks, and growth opportunities; use data to make informed decisions and present strategic recommendations.
  • Identify, support, and coordinate upsell and expansion opportunities within the client’s portfolio.
  • Collaborate cross-functionally with Sales, Restaurant Partnerships, and Market Operations to meet and exceed client expectations.
  • Manage hiring, training, and day-to-day oversight of any dedicated onsite support staff required at portfolio locations, ensuring consistent performance and alignment with Fooda standards.
  • Develop and improve processes that scale while achieving operational success.
  • Monitor and manage account-level financial health, including receivables and payables, and resolve issues promptly.
  • Available to work ONSITE daily, Monday-Friday, between 9:00 am-5:00, 40 hours/week.


Who You Are:

  • You have 4–6 years of experience in account management, operations, or multi-location client support ideally in a service, hospitality, or tech-enabled environment.
  • You’re a proactive relationship builder. You anticipate client needs and bring strategic value without waiting to be asked.
  • You’re highly data-driven, capable of pulling insights from usage reports, KPIs, and dashboards to inform operational decisions and account strategy.
  • You’re organized and detail-oriented, with proven ability to manage multiple locations, priorities, and timelines at once.
  • You have experience hiring, training, and managing staff, with a leadership style that’s supportive, clear, and accountability-driven.
  • You’re a strong communicator who can coordinate stakeholders, contribute to executive-facing meetings, and guide teams through change.
  • You’re a natural collaborator who thrives in cross-functional environments and understands how to get things done through influence and teamwork.
  • You’re comfortable in Excel and internal tools, and you use data to solve problems and drive improvements.
